Mining machine hosting refers to the service whereby companies provide dedicated environments to house, run, and maintain your mining rigs. This model has become increasingly attractive as electricity costs, cooling systems, and technical know-how pose significant challenges to solo miners. By outsourcing these elements to professional operators who specialize in large-scale mining farms, crypto miners can focus on strategic asset management rather than day-to-day hardware upkeep. With hosting centers often located in low-cost energy regions, miners benefit from optimized efficiency and electricity expenditure, giving them an edge in the competitive mining arena.

When zeroing in on Bitcoin (BTC), one cannot overlook the technological sophistication of miners tailored for this flagship cryptocurrency. Bitcoin mining rigs are designed for SHA-256 algorithm efficiency, achieving high hash rates critical for validating transactions and securing the network. The presence of ASICs (Application-Specific Integrated Circuits) engineered exclusively for BTC ensures miners derive maximum power consumption efficiency—a vital consideration given Bitcoin’s global mining difficulty. Hosted mining farms deploying these ASICs allow stakeholders to capitalize on robust Bitcoin network rewards without grappling with hardware logistics.

For miners eyeing Dogecoin (DOG), often dismissed in the shadow of BTC and ETH, hosting and financing bring untapped potential to fore. Originally conceptualized as a litecoin derivative, DOG mining employs the Scrypt algorithm, a different beast from SHA-256, and typically requires alternative rig specifications. Innovative hosting services support these nuances, providing hardware optimized for Scrypt while incorporating multi-algorithm adaptability. Financing contributes by mitigating upfront capex for these tailored machines, allowing miners to pursue DOG’s occasionally explosive growth dynamics with managed exposure.
